Use pergola drainage as a roof-to-ground inspection, not a waterproofing test. Before fall rains and leaf buildup, trace the collection surface, accessible channels or gutters, outlets, and discharge endpoint. Clear only permitted, reachable debris; when practical, observe water during or soon after rain; and document splash, bypassing, staining, erosion, or pooling. Then choose the narrowest supported action: clean, redirect, repair, or arrange a qualified evaluation.

Trace the Pergola’s Water Path Before the First Fall Rain

The most useful first step is to follow the actual water path from the top of the pergola to the ground. Louvered and covered systems may collect water differently, so start with what you can see rather than assuming a standard layout.

  1. Identify the collection surface. For a louvered pergola, start with the louvers in the closed position and the visible collection channels. For a covered pergola, start at the roof edge and any visible gutter route. Do not reach into moving parts or climb to inspect a blockage.
  2. Follow the accessible channel or gutter. Track each visible transition and note leaves, debris, displaced covers, staining, or any point where water could bypass the collection path. A pergola gutter inspection before rain should include accessible collection points and visible connections, not just the roof surface.
  3. Trace the outlet transition. Follow each open outlet, downspout, or leg passage to the point where water leaves the structure. Look for loose connections, leaking joints, backups, or discharge that stops against the structure.
  4. Observe the ground-level endpoint. When practical and safe, watch the pergola during or soon after rain. This can show where water flows, bypasses a collection point, or leaves the intended route. The EPA’s inspection guidance supports observing stormwater in operation and documenting the finding, but this observation does not establish engineering adequacy or waterproofing performance.
  5. Record the finding. Note the date or weather conditions, collection point, outlet, endpoint, visible symptom, and affected feature. Photos taken from stable, ground-level access can help you compare the next rain event and explain the issue to an installer, manufacturer, or qualified professional.

Use stable, ground-level access and follow the exact owner’s manual. If observing rainwater is not practical, complete the visual trace and reserve conclusions about actual flow for the next suitable rain event.

Clear Pergola Drainage Channels, Gutters, and Outlets Before Leaves Build Up

Clear accessible loose leaves and debris before the season if the exact care instructions permit it. Check the entire visible collection path, including screens, covers, outlets, seals, connections, and transitions. An open roof edge does not prove that a concealed channel or outlet is clear.

Do not force tools, pressure, chemicals, or your hands into hidden channels, louvers, seals, or outlets. The available assembly guidance supports mild soap and water for frame care and cautions against bleach, acid, and solvents, but it does not establish one universal drainage-cleaning method for every model. Follow the manual for your specific pergola before removing or adjusting any component.

A clear, accessible obstruction that remains open after removal supports a cleaning outcome. A blockage you cannot reach, a damaged or displaced connection, a leaking joint, or repeated overflow points to repair or qualified evaluation. Verify Downspout Discharge and the Splash Zone

Pergola water should end at a site-appropriate receiving area that does not send runoff back toward the structure or vulnerable nearby features. There is no universal endpoint distance, slope, grading rule, or buried-drainage solution for every property.

Confirm that each visible outlet is open and connected, then follow the discharge to the receiving surface. Look for splashback, erosion, return flow, or water contacting doors, stairs, furniture, foundation-adjacent ground, or another area where it could cause property damage. The EPA’s downspout guidance also emphasizes checking site conditions and local requirements before redirecting water.

If the problem is a simple, accessible above-ground discharge and the receiving area is clearly suitable, an extension or splash block may help move the flow away from the affected spot. Before making that change, identify the replacement endpoint and confirm that it will not send water toward a door, stair route, neighbor, foundation-adjacent area, or erosion-prone surface. If the change requires digging, altering grading, rerouting buried drainage, or connecting to a shared building system, document the condition and obtain qualified, site-specific advice instead.

Read Pooling and Runoff Around Doors, Stairs, Furniture, and Foundations

Visible splash marks, wet posts or walls, erosion, damp furniture areas, and returning water show where to investigate next, but they do not diagnose the concealed cause. Compare each symptom with the outlet and discharge route you recorded during the inspection.

Move portable furniture and other items out of the splash or pooling zone while you monitor the next suitable rain event. Record whether the symptom is isolated or recurring, what weather preceded it, where it appears, and which feature is affected. Recurring pooling, staining, erosion, overflow, or bypassing calls for investigation rather than repeated cleaning alone. The visible signal may come from a connection, surface, grading, buried drainage, structural, or waterproofing issue, and observation alone cannot distinguish among those causes.

If water repeatedly reaches a doorway, stair path, foundation-adjacent area, or interior space, stop relying on routine observation alone and arrange a qualified repair, drainage, structural, or waterproofing evaluation. That escalation does not by itself prove waterproofing failure; it recognizes that the condition is consequential or unresolved.

Choose the Next Step: Clean, Redirect, Repair, or Escalate

Match the action to the visible finding and its consequence. Clean only accessible debris that the exact care instructions allow you to remove, and redirect only to a suitable above-ground endpoint. Damaged, disconnected, concealed, or repeatedly failing components call for repair or qualified evaluation, consistent with roof-runoff maintenance guidance, applied here as a maintenance boundary rather than a pergola engineering standard.

Visible finding Next action Boundary
Accessible loose leaves or debris Clean the permitted collection point, then observe the next suitable rain event. Do not force tools, pressure, chemicals, or access methods that the exact manual does not allow.
Blocked or disconnected outlet Repair the visible connection or arrange qualified repair if it is damaged, concealed, or inaccessible. An open roof edge does not prove the hidden route works.
Splash or discharge toward a vulnerable area Redirect only through a clearly suitable, accessible above-ground route. Do not assume a universal distance, slope, endpoint, or grading result.
Repeated pooling, bypassing, overflow, or leakage Arrange repair or qualified drainage evaluation and preserve the evidence. Do not diagnose the hidden cause from pooling or staining alone.
Concealed, structural, foundation-adjacent, interior-entry, waterproofing, or engineering uncertainty Escalate to the installer, manufacturer, or appropriately qualified professional. Do not drill, seal, reroute buried drainage, alter grading, or modify components as a routine cleaning step.

Pergola Drainage FAQ

These answers address common fall-maintenance questions while keeping visible inspection separate from site-specific drainage design and waterproofing assessment.

How Do I Keep Leaves Out of Pergola Gutters?

Clear accessible leaves and loose debris from pergola gutters, channels, screens, outlets, and downspout ends before leaf season and after heavy leaf fall when the exact care instructions permit it. If debris is hidden, the path remains blocked, or overflow returns after cleaning, stop forcing access and arrange repair or qualified evaluation.

Where Should Pergola Water Drain?

It should follow the pergola’s intended collection route to a site-appropriate endpoint that does not send water back toward the structure, doors, stairs, furniture, foundation-adjacent ground, or another vulnerable area. Buried drainage, grading changes, shared systems, and local requirements need site-specific review rather than a universal distance or slope.

Why Is Water Pooling Under My Pergola?

Possible categories include an accessible blockage, a leaking or disconnected connection, splashback, discharge aimed toward the structure, or broader site drainage conditions. Trace the route and document when pooling occurs. If it recurs or reaches a doorway, stair path, foundation-adjacent area, or interior space, arrange qualified evaluation instead of treating it as a leaf problem alone.

Can a Pergola Drainage Inspection Prove That the Roof Is Waterproof?

No. A visual check can identify accessible debris, visible leaks, discharge behavior, and pooling, but it cannot prove engineering adequacy, concealed construction, code compliance, or waterproofing performance. Use the inspection to document an observable condition, then consult the exact owner’s manual or the appropriate qualified professional for the unresolved question.
